Aishwarya Rai 'hid it really well' after breakup with Salman Khan, recalls Shabd co-star Sadiya Siddiqui: 'She always came fully prepared'

Aishwarya Rai ‘hid it really well’ after breakup with Salman Khan, recalls Shabd co-star Sadiya Siddiqui (Image credits: Instagram)

Sadiya Siddiqui has looked back on working with Aishwarya Rai in the 2005 film Shabd, recalling how the actor remained composed and professional despite going through one of the most turbulent phases of her personal life following her highly publicised breakup with Salman Khan.Speaking to Siddharth Kannan, Sadiya said Aishwarya never allowed her personal struggles to affect her work on set, describing her as thoroughly prepared and deeply committed to her craft.Aishwarya and Salman fell in love while shooting Sanjay Leela Bhansali’s blockbuster Hum Dil De Chuke Sanam and soon became one of Bollywood’s most talked-about couples, with speculation about marriage doing the rounds. However, in 2002, Aishwarya confirmed that the relationship had ended, saying Salman was finding it difficult to come to terms with the breakup. The controversy escalated in 2003 when actor Vivek Oberoi, who was briefly linked to Aishwarya, held a widely discussed press conference alleging that Salman had threatened him over the phone. Aishwarya later married Abhishek Bachchan in 2007, while Salman Khan remains unmarried.

‘She hid it really well’

Asked whether she could sense Aishwarya’s emotional turmoil on the sets of Shabd, Sadiya said she never saw it reflect in the actor’s work. “Actually, I didn’t have a single scene with Aishwarya, so I never got close enough to know what she was going through. I don’t know her personally at all,” she said.However, she added that from what she observed, Aishwarya maintained remarkable composure.”But from whatever I observed, she hid it really well. She always came fully prepared, knew all her lines, had read the script thoroughly and worked with complete professionalism. I don’t think she allowed her personal life to affect her work at all.”

‘She was extremely professional’

Sadiya went on to praise Aishwarya’s preparation and dedication to her character.”She had read the script a couple of times and would discuss how a scene should be played and the psychology of her character. I was very excited to meet her for the first time,” she recalled.Remembering her first impression of the actor, Sadiya said, “I still remember seeing her standing there in jeans and a shirt and thinking, ‘She’s really pretty.’ It was a lovely experience.”She added that Aishwarya looked “amazing” in Shabd and credited cinematographer Aseem Bajaj for capturing her beautifully on screen.

Sadiya recalls Sanjay Dutt’s unique acting process

Sadiya, who also shared screen space with Sanjay Dutt in Shabd, recalled an interesting behind-the-scenes moment from their first scene together.”My first scene with Sanjay Dutt was in a kitchen. Before the shot, I asked him, ‘Shall we do the lines?’ Leena Yadav came to me and said, ‘You do your own lines. He’s not comfortable rehearsing.'”She admitted she was initially surprised but soon realised that every actor has a different working style.”It was the first time I’d heard that. Some actors just don’t open up easily with another actor. Maybe that’s simply how they work. I’m also a very private person. It takes me time to trust people, but once I’m on set, it’s my job. Some actors already know exactly how they want to perform and prefer that you focus on your own preparation. The scene worked well in the end.”When asked about reports that Sanjay sometimes uses cue cards for his dialogues, Sadiya said, “Not in the scene I did with him. It certainly didn’t happen with me. Could it happen otherwise? I don’t know.”

About Shabd

Released in 2005 and directed by Leena Yadav, Shabd starred Sanjay Dutt, Aishwarya Rai and Zayed Khan in the lead roles. The psychological drama revolved around a writer whose obsession with his fictional story begins to blur the lines between imagination and reality. Go to Source
